How To Set Up a Gifting Program
There are several different groups and people that we gift in the Core. In most
instances- these are the groups:
• Team members birthday + anniversary + kids’ birthdays + work anniversary
• VIP- random and birthday + expecting a baby, life change – kid going to college, ill
(COVID/flu baskets)
• Spouse
• Cheesy gifts (for database and/or VIP popbys) – have a surplus to deliver when
needed
• Closing Gifts
Steps to put together a gifting program are as follows:
1. Assign someone on your team to own the gifting program for you.
2. Set a monthly budget for your gifting program. (Budget is based on monthly
income) Suggestions: $25-$100 for birthday gifts $25-$50 for closing gifts.
Depending on the level of VIP, money spent may vary.
3. Set a monthly time to meet up with team member to discuss gifts needed for the
upcoming month.
4. Make sure you have all about you forms on employees and VIP’s to be referenced
when gifting them.
5. Make sure you have a plan for delivering gifts (if you choose to do so).
6. Have employee present a monthly breakdown of all gifts and expenses to leader
monthly.
*Avoid gifting items with your logo on them. The idea behind the gift is to make people
feel special and it is much more special to have their name on something than your logo.
**Use the all about you form to deliver affordable impactful gifts vs. large non-specific
gift cards
